    One way is to factor

    44*12=2*2*11*2*2*3

    lucky us, ther is only a 11 as the biggest factor

    we know that x*11=x*10+x*1 so multiply the non11 terms

    2*2*2*2*3=4*4*3=12*4=48

    now we have

    48*11

    48*11=48*10+48*1=480+48=528
